gpt4 book ai didi

histogram - 如何使用 Promdash 或 Grafana 可视化直方图?

转载 作者:行者123 更新时间:2023-12-01 19:01:08 31 4
gpt4 key购买 nike

我被 prometheus 的直方图(和摘要)时间序列所吸引,但我未能成功地在 promdash 或 grafana 中显示直方图。我期望能够展示:

  • 某个时间点的直方图,例如X 轴上的存储桶、Y 轴上的存储桶计数以及每个存储桶的一列
  • 桶的堆叠图,每个桶都有阴影,并且堆栈的总和等于 inf 桶

示例指标是 HTTP 服务器的响应时间。

最佳答案

Grafana v5+ 直接支持将 Prometheus 直方图表示为热图。 http://docs.grafana.org/features/panels/heatmap/#histograms-and-buckets

热图优于直方图,因为直方图不会显示趋势如何随时间变化。因此,如果您有时间序列直方图,请使用热图面板来绘制它。

为了帮助您入门,这里有一个示例(针对 Prometheus 数据):

假设您有如下直方图,

http_request_duration_seconds_bucket(le=0.2) 1,
http_request_duration_seconds_bucket(le=0.5) 2,
http_request_duration_seconds_bucket(le=1.0) 2,
http_request_duration_seconds_bucket(le=+inf) 5
http_request_duration_seconds_count 5
http_request_duration_seconds_sum 3.07

您可以使用以下查询将此直方图数据描绘为热图:sum(increase(http_request_duration_seconds_bucket[10m])) by (le),确保将格式设置为“热图”,图例格式为 {{ le }},并将面板设置中的可视化设置为“热图”。

enter image description here

关于histogram - 如何使用 Promdash 或 Grafana 可视化直方图?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/39135026/

31 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com